I would really like to start a thread about this bug because I have been having this issue since at least 2020 now. Some patches it’s fine but then other times it’s incredibly invasive and I can’t seem to figure out what it is caused by.
It is pretty easily repeatable and happens about 30-40% of the time when I am alt-tabbing back into the game from my second monitor. Upon clicking back into the game, whether sitting still or actively moving, my mouse cursor will jump into the top left of the screen, dragging my camera with it. This has happened while sitting in Classic Orgrimmar, Oribos, Valdrakken, or even running through Wailing Caverns or while raiding Aberrus.
